Here are the EMRA enduro dates for 2004

April 24 EMRA Summit - Shenandoah 1hr
June 12 EMRA Beaver run 1hr
September 11 EMRA Pocono North 2hr
October 23 EMRA Watkins Glen 3 hr
November 20 EMRA Summit Point 4hr
October 30 EMRA Lime Rock 1hr

Any SCCA car is legal in this series. I participated in 2002 and 2003 and I think they're a great bunch.

Don't forget the Mdwestern Council of Sports Car Clubs 10 hours (all during daylight) du Man, at Gingerman on Sunday of Labor Day Weekend. SCCA License and others welcome, This race is open to vitually any regional class (including sports renault) that has fenders. The 2003 race included a '71 GT1 class AMC Matador.....
